How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Outlying LA County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Outlying LA County Studio Apartments | $2,047 | $899 | $10,000+ |
| Outlying LA County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,447 | $850 | $10,000+ |
| Outlying LA County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,104 | $1,191 | $10,000+ |
| Outlying LA County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,632 | $1,363 | $10,000+ |
| Outlying LA County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,416 | $1,303 | $6,850 |
| Outlying LA County 5 Bedroom Apartments | $5,645 | $4,982 | $6,400 |
